Requirements
  • 5+ years in estimation; experience in environmental projects preferred
  • Bachelor's in Engineering, Construction Management
  • Proficiency in cost estimation; experience in environmental or construction projects
  • Skills Required: Cost estimation, financial analysis, project management, attention to detail
  • Competencies Required: Excellent oral and written communication skills; proficient with Microsoft Office Products (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Publisher, & Adobe)
  • US Citizenship Required
  • Background checks and drug testing may be required; ability to obtain necessary permits and licenses as applicable; no visa sponsorship (H-1B or TN)
  • Ability to work on a United States federal government project and operate in CONUS across multiple states
Responsibilities
  • Prepare cost estimates for environmental remediation projects; analyze project requirements; develop budget forecasts
Desired Qualifications
  • Professional licensure: Certifications in cost estimation (e.g., Certified Cost Professional) are beneficial
  • Experience with environmental remediation projects focusing on DoD/USACE preferred
  • Ability to obtain security clearance may be beneficial but not required

ProSidian Consulting provides management and operations consulting to private companies, Fortune 1000 enterprises, and government agencies. It uses industry-aligned services across six practice areas: Risk Management, Energy & Sustainability, Compliance, Business Process, IT Effectiveness, and Human Capital, delivered by multidisciplinary teams. The firm connects strategy to execution with On-Demand Resources and targets drivers of economic profit—growth, margin, and efficiency—across assets, processes, policies, and people. Its goal is to help leaders design and execute operations that increase value for customers and improve return on invested capital.
